The dimensions of a smaller rectangle are 3 ft by 9 ft. The dimensions of a larger rectangle are 5 ft by 11 ft. Find the ratio of the perimeter of the rectangle to the perimeter of the smaller rectangle

A. 11:9
B. 3:4
C. 4:3
D. 5:3​

Answer: C

Explanation:

To find the perimeter of a rectangle , you need to use the formula

P = 2l + 2w where P is the perimeter, l is the length, w is the width.

Input the dimensions, for each rectangle and solve for the P

P = 2(3) + 2(9)

P = 6 + 18

P = 24

P = 2(5) + 2(11)

P = 10 + 22

P = 32

The smaller rectangle has a perimeter of 24 and the large rectangle has a perimeter of 32

The ratio will be 32 : 24 which breaks down to 4: 3
